Warning Signs Your Furniture Needs Professional Refinishing
Sometimes, the need for Furniture Refinishing isn’t obvious until it’s quite advanced. Catching these signs early can save you significant time and expense, preventing irreparable damage. It’s always better to address potential issues before they become serious problems that could compromise your furniture’s integrity.
Water Stains and Rings
Visible water rings or dark stains on wood surfaces are clear indicators of moisture damage. If left untreated, these can penetrate deep into the material, causing warping or discoloration that’s difficult to reverse without professional intervention.
Fading or Discoloration
Sunlight and age can cause furniture finishes to fade or become unevenly discolored. This not only diminishes its aesthetic appeal but can also signal that the protective layer is breaking down, leaving the underlying material vulnerable to further damage.
Chipped, Cracked, or Peeling Finish
When the protective coating on your furniture starts to chip, crack, or peel, it’s a sign that the finish is failing. This exposes the raw material beneath to moisture and wear, accelerating degradation and making it look unsightly and neglected.
Warping or Swelling
If you notice that wooden furniture parts are no longer fitting together properly, or that surfaces appear bowed or swollen, this is often due to moisture absorption. This kind of structural change requires expert attention to prevent further distortion.
Scratches and Dents
While minor scratches and dents are common, a significant accumulation can detract from your furniture’s appearance. Deep scratches or numerous dents can weaken the surface and may require sanding and refinishing to restore a smooth appearance.
Loose Joints or Wobbly Legs
Structural weaknesses, like loose joints or wobbly legs, mean the furniture is no longer stable. This isn’t just an aesthetic issue; it’s a safety concern and requires careful repair to regain its original sturdiness.
Furniture Refinishing v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or surface scratches on a wood table | Yes | No | Light sanding and a touch-up stain can easily fix these at home. |
| Water rings on a finished wood surface | Maybe | Yes | Minor rings might be buffed out, but deeper ones often require stripping and refinishing. |
| Loose or broken furniture joints | No | Yes | Proper wood glue and clamping techniques are essential for a strong, lasting repair. |
| Significant fading or discoloration from sun exposure | No | Yes | Achieving an even color match and protective finish requires professional skill and equipment. |
| Chipped or peeling paint on a decorative piece | Yes | Maybe | For simple pieces, sanding and repainting can work, but complex finishes need expert handling. |
| Extensive damage from water or mold | No | Yes | Professionals have the tools and knowledge to properly dry, treat, and restore mold-affected or water-damaged furniture. |
While some minor touch-ups are manageable for a DIY enthusiast, significant damage or aesthetic issues often benefit greatly from professional intervention. Furniture Refinishing Cost in Cinco Ranch, TX
The cost of Furniture Refinishing in Cinco Ranch, TX can vary widely depending on the size and type of furniture, the extent of the damage, and the complexity of the desired finish. These figures are general estimates and a detailed on-site assessment will provide a more precise quote. Local factors can also influence pricing.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Wood Table Refinishing (Dining, Coffee, End) | $500 – $2,500 | Size, wood type, and condition of the existing finish are primary drivers. |
| Chair Refinishing (Single Chair) | $200 – $800 | Complexity of design, upholstery removal, and type of wood impact the price. |
| Upholstery Refinishing/Restoration | $300 – $1,500+ | Fabric type, amount needed, and any structural repairs to the frame influence the cost. |
| Antique Furniture Refinishing | $800 – $4,000+ | Delicate materials, historical significance, and specialized restoration techniques increase costs. |
| Drawer and Cabinet Refinishing | $100 – $500 per unit | The number of drawers/cabinets and the complexity of their design affect the overall price. |
| Structural Repairs (e.g., loose joints, veneer) | $75 – $300 per repair | The severity and type of damage, and the need for specialized materials will determine the cost. |

Q: How can I prevent my furniture from needing refinishing again soon?
Regular maintenance is key. Keep furniture clean and dust-free, and avoid placing it in direct sunlight or near heat sources, which can cause fading and drying. For wood furniture, occasional conditioning can help maintain the finish. If you’ve had furniture refinished, follow our specific care instructions for the longest-lasting results.
